&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;For the&amp;nbsp; CVE issue,&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;the Intel® IPP zlib 1.2.11 patch available with Intel® IPP 2021.6 enables building the well-known zlib library (&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;A href="https://zlib.net/" target="_blank"&gt;https://zlib.net/&lt;/A&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;) with Intel® IPP to speed up several data compression and decompression operations. This Intel® IPP zlib 1.2.11 patch file includes a mitigation which alleviates the memory corruption issue reported as CVE-2018-25032 against zlib 1.2.11.&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;Check IPP release note for the update:&amp;nbsp;&lt;A href="https://www.intel.com/content/www/us/en/developer/articles/release-notes/release-notes-for-oneapi-integrated-performance-primitives.html" target="_blank"&gt;Intel® Integrated Performance Primitives Release Notes for Intel®...&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
